BD51 GVP is a 2001 Citroen Dispatch in White with a 1,868c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 23 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 65.2%.
Across all 2001 Citroen Dispatch models, the average MOT pass rate is 66.7% with a typical mileage of 100,735 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Citroen Dispatch f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 31,685 recorded failures. If you're considering buying BD51 GVP,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Citroen Dispatch typically stays on UK roads for around 29 years. At 25 years old, this Citroen Dispatch is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
